    player: Make progress scale move smoothly
    
    The progress scale used to update once every second, which didn't look
    very nice when shorter songs were playing.  This patch makes it update
    once per second, or once per amount of time represented by one pixel of
    the scale, whichever is shorter.  This makes the slider move smoothly
    from left to right regardless the length of the song being played.  The
    song position label updates once per second and every time the slider
    moves, making it tick smoothly and update quickly when the user drags
    the slider.

+    def _update_timeout(self):
+        """Update the duration for self.timeout and self._seconds_timeout
+
+        Sets the period of self.timeout to a value small enough to make the
+        slider of self.progressScale move smoothly based on the current song
+        duration and progressScale length.  self._seconds_timeout is always set
+        to a fixed value, short enough to hide irregularities in GLib event
+        timing from the user, for updating the songPlaybackTimeLabel.
+        """
+        # Don't run until progressScale has been realized
+        if self.progressScale.get_realized() == False:
+            return
+
+        # Update self.timeout
+        width = self.progressScale.get_allocated_width()
+        padding = self.progressScale.get_style_context().get_padding(
+            Gtk.StateFlags.NORMAL)
+        width -= padding.left + padding.right
+        duration = self.player.query_duration(Gst.Format.TIME)[1] / 10**9
+        timeout_period = min(1000 * duration // width, 1000)
+
+        if self.timeout:
+            GLib.source_remove(self.timeout)
+        self.timeout = GLib.timeout_add(
+            timeout_period, self._update_position_callback)
+
+        # Update self._seconds_timeout
+        if not self._seconds_timeout:
+            self.seconds_period = 1000
+            self._seconds_timeout = GLib.timeout_add(
+                self.seconds_period, self._update_seconds_callback)
+
